Using Virtual Tours to Provide Immersive Property Experiences

In today’s digital era, prospective buyers and renters increasingly expect an immersive and convenient way to view properties remotely. Virtual tours have emerged as a powerful tool that enables real estate professionals to fulfill these expectations by providing potential clients with a realistic and engaging experience of a property from anywhere in the world.

In essence, virtual tours are digital simulations that allow users to navigate and interact with a property’s interior and exterior as if they were physically present. They typically feature 360-degree panoramic images or videos that allow for seamless exploration. This immersive approach not only provides a more comprehensive understanding of the property’s layout and features but also fosters a strong emotional connection with the space.

Given the numerous advantages they offer, virtual tours have become an indispensable part of the modern real estate landscape. Increased reach and accessibility

Virtual tours significantly increase the reach and accessibility of your property by allowing potential buyers and renters to explore it from anywhere in the world, at any time that is convenient for them. This is particularly beneficial for properties that are located in remote areas or that are difficult to access due to factors such as security restrictions or limited parking.

By providing a virtual tour, you can cater to a wider audience, including those who may not be able to physically visit the property due to time constraints, mobility issues, or geographic distance. This can result in a larger pool of potential buyers or renters, increasing the chances of finding the right match for your property.

Moreover, virtual tours can be easily shared on social media and other online platforms, further extending their reach and generating interest in your property. This can be especially effective for marketing luxury properties or unique listings that are likely to attract attention from a global audience.

Question 2: How do I create a virtual tour?
Answer: There are several ways to create a virtual tour. You can use a 360-degree camera or hire a professional photographer or videographer to capture the footage. Once you have the footage, you can use software to stitch the images or videos together to create the virtual tour.

Question 3: How do I share a virtual tour?
Answer: Once you have created a virtual tour, you can share it in a number of ways. You can embed it on your website, share it on social media, or send it directly to potential buyers or renters.

Question 4: Are virtual tours expensive?
Answer: The cost of creating a virtual tour can vary depending on the size and complexity of the property, as well as the method used to capture the footage. However, virtual tours are generally more affordable than traditional photography or videography.

Tips for creating and using virtual tours to get the most out of this powerful marketing tool:

Tip 1: Use high-quality photography or videography
The quality of your virtual tour will depend on the quality of the footage you use. Make sure to use a high-quality camera and lighting to capture clear and sharp images or videos.

Tip 2: Create an engaging and informative tour
Your virtual tour should be more than just a collection of images or videos. Use text, audio, or video narration to provide potential buyers or renters with information about the property’s features, amenities, and location. You can also use interactive elements, such as floor plans or dollhouse views, to make the tour more engaging and informative.

Tip 3: Make your tour easy to navigate
Potential buyers or renters should be able to easily navigate your virtual tour. Use clear and concise navigation buttons and make sure that the tour loads quickly and smoothly.

Tip 4: Promote your virtual tour
Once you have created your virtual tour, be sure to promote it to potential buyers or renters. Embed the tour on your website, share it on social media, and send it directly to interested parties.
